こんにちは。エリカです。 WordPressのカスタム投稿タイプの詳細ページをIDベースにしたいときありますよね。 /book/book_name じゃなくて、/book/1234 みたいな。 そんな風にURLをコントロールする方法を、カスタム投稿タイプを作るときに使う、register_post_type関数の中身を見ながら、再確認したいと思います。 カスタム投稿タイプの登録 まずは、概要です。こんな関数ですね。 function register_post_type( $post_type, $args = array() ) { global $wp_post_types; if ( ! is_array( $wp_post_types ) ) { $wp_post_types = array(); } // Sanitize post type name $post_type =
![WordPressのカスタム投稿タイプのURLをIDベースにする方法 | 株式会社LIG(リグ)|DX支援・システム開発・Web制作](https://cdn-ak-scissors.b.st-hatena.com/image/square/a210956774ac43487131532ea8388ae9b2a51eb8/height=288;version=1;width=512/https%3A%2F%2Fliginc.co.jp%2Fwp-content%2Fuploads%2F2018%2F03%2F152090967743570400_34.jpg)